Morrisons Confirms Major Roll Out of New Feature Across 500 Supermarkets
The rollout follows a pilot that found 60% of shoppers prefer supermarket lockers, Quadient said.
Morrisons is expanding its partnership with Quadient to install parcel lockers across 500 supermarkets nationwide, providing shoppers with secure, self-service collection and return points for multiple carriers.
The collaboration with Quadient subsidiary Parcel Pending began in Spring 2025, deploying lockers at 230 Morrisons Daily Stores. Initial success prompted the retailer to extend the service nationwide.
Installation of the lockers began last month across 125 locations. Quadient research indicates 60 per cent of shoppers prefer supermarket-based lockers, while 59 per cent value managing deliveries from multiple carriers at a single point.
John Parry, Head of Popular and Useful Services at Morrisons, said the change aims to "make life easier" for customers. Lockers support click-and-collect, prescription collection, key exchange, and spare parts retrieval.
Over the coming months, the rollout will reach 500 stores, enhancing convenience for shoppers. Katia Bourgeais-, EVP Parcel Locker Solutions Europe at Quadient, said "Together, we are making out-of-home delivery more convenient and accessible across communities.
